How Much Is 1.9 Pounds of Coconut Milk in Liters?

Converting 1.9 pounds of coconut milk to liters gives 0.90 L. First convert to grams (1.9 lb = 861.83g), then divide by the density of coconut milk (226g per cup). Each ingredient fills a different volume at the same weight.

Formula and Step-by-Step

(pounds × 453.59g/lb) ÷ 226g/cup ÷ 4.22675 = liters
  1. Start with 1.9 pounds of coconut milk
  2. Convert pounds to grams: 1.9 × 453.59 = 861.83g
  3. 1 cup of coconut milk = 226g
  4. 861.83g ÷ 226g/cup = 3.81 cups ÷ 4.22675 = 0.90 liters

The same formula works for any amount. Multiply (or divide) by the density, then convert units as needed.

Measuring Tip

Liquid densities vary: oils weigh less per cup than water, while syrups and honey weigh more. This is why ingredient-specific conversions matter even for liquids.

Understanding the Units

What is a Pound?

Pounds are the standard weight unit for buying ingredients in the US. A standard bag of flour is 5 pounds (2,268g) and a standard bag of sugar is 4 pounds (1,814g).

What is a Liter?

A liter (L) is a metric unit of volume equal to 1,000 milliliters or approximately 4.227 US cups. It is the standard large-volume measurement for cooking worldwide outside the US.
